E5-2529. North Pacific Fishery Management Council; Notice of Public Meetings  

  • Start Preamble

    AGENCY:

    National Marine Fisheries Service (NMFS), National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A), Commerce.

    ACTION:

    Meetings of the North Pacific Fishery Management Council and its advisory committees.

    SUMMARY:

    The North Pacific Fishery Management Council (Council) and its advisory committees will hold public meetings June 1 through June 9, 2005.

    DATES:

    The Council's Advisory Panel will begin at 8 a.m., Wednesday, June 1 and continue through Sunday June 5, 2005. The Scientific and Statistical Committee will begin at 8 a.m. on Wednesday, June 1, 2005, and continue through Friday, June 3, 2005.

    The Council will begin its plenary session at 8 a.m. on Friday June 3 Start Printed Page 29285continuing through Thursday June 9. All meetings are open to the public except executive sessions. The Ecosystem Committee will meet Thursday, June 2, from 1 p.m. to 5 p.m. The Enforcement Committee will meet Thursday, June 2, from 1 p.m. to 5 p.m.

    S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:

    Council Plenary Session: The agenda for the Council's plenary session will include the following issues. The Council may take appropriate action on any of the issues identified.

    1. Reports

    Executive Director's Report

    NMFS Management Report (includes comment on proposed rule language for Bering Sea Aleutian Island (BSAI) Amendment 79 and Vessel Monitoring System (VMS) requirements for Gulf of Alaska (GOA) and Essential Fish Habitat (EFH) measures and possible Environmental Impact Statement (EIS) for specifications process)

    U.S. Coast Guard Report

    NMFS Enforcement Report

    Alaska Department of Fish & Game (ADF&G) Report (GHL issues delayed to October)

    U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service Report

    North Pacific Research Board (NPRB) Report

    Alaska Fishery Science Center (AFSC) Fishery Interaction research

    Protected Species Report (includes update on Council/Board of Fisheries Committee and Marine Mammal Protection Act (MMPA) listing)

    Alaska Ocean Observing System (AOOS)

    2. Community Development Quota (CDQ) Management of Reserves: Status Report and action as necessary to refine alternatives

    3. GOA Groundfish Rationalization: Receive Community Committee report. Review Preliminary Alternatives for Tanner Crab Bycatch. Review other information and refine alternatives

    4. GOA Rockfish Demonstration Project: Final action

    5. BSAI Pacific Cod Allocations: Review discussion paper on seasonal allocation issues and refine alternatives as necessary. Review discussion paper on alternative in-season management measures and refine alternatives as necessary

    6. BSAI Salmon Bycatch: Initial Review

    7. Bairdi Crab Split: Initial Review

    8. Improved Retention/Improved Utilization (IR/IU): Initial Review of Amendment 80 Environmental Assessment/Regulatory Impact Review/Initial Regulatory Flexibility Analysis (EA/RIR/IRFA) (Head & Gut Cooperatives)

    9. Observer Program Restructuring: Update of on Fair Labor Standard Act issues and discussion with Department of Labor. Preliminary Review of EA/RIR/IRFA. Review of Observer Advisory Committee report

    10. Groundfish Management: GOA Other Species calculation: Final Action

    11. Crab: Crab Plan Team report, action as necessary

    12. Ecosystem Management: Review Aleutian Island Area-specific management discussion paper, action as appropriate; review discussion paper on the Council's role in Ecosystem Approach Management, action as appropriate

    13. Staff Tasking: Review tasking and committees and initiate action as appropriate. Programmatic Supplemental Environmental Impact Statement (PSEIS) Priorities, review objectives and develop workplan

    14. Other Business
